I have quite a few quilt magazines and the first thing I do is remove all of the advertising unless there is a pattern I want to use on the back side of the ad. Usually this reduces the magazine to 1/2 the original size. I then put them in a special holder for a 3 ring binder and label the binder with the name of the magazine. Once a year I go through the binders and it is amazing how my taste changes. I find myself throwing away patterns that I thought I would make. It keeps them manageable.
